import { useState, useEffect } from 'react' describe('error hook tests', () => { function throwError(shouldThrow?: boolean) { if (shouldThrow) { throw new Error('expected') } } runForRenderers(['default', 'dom', 'native', 'server/hydrated'], ({ renderHook }) => { describe('synchronous', () => { function useError(shouldThrow?: boolean) { throwError(shouldThrow) return true } test('should raise error', () => { const { result } = renderHook(() => useError(true)) expect(() => { expect(result.current).not.toBe(undefined) }).toThrow(Error('expected')) }) test('should capture error', () => { const { result } = renderHook(() => useError(true)) expect(result.error).toEqual(Error('expected')) }) test('should not capture error', () => { const { result } = renderHook(() => useError(false)) expect(result.current).not.toBe(undefined) expect(result.error).toBe(undefined) }) test('should reset error', () => { const { result, rerender } = renderHook(({ shouldThrow }) => useError(shouldThrow), { initialProps: { shouldThrow: true } }) expect(result.error).not.toBe(undefined) rerender({ shouldThrow: false }) expect(result.current).not.toBe(undefined) expect(result.error).toBe(undefined) }) }) describe('asynchronous', () => { function useAsyncError(shouldThrow: boolean) { const [value, setValue] = useState<boolean>() useEffect(() => { const timeout = setTimeout(() => setValue(shouldThrow), 100) return () => clearTimeout(timeout) }, [shouldThrow]) throwError(value) return true } test('should raise async error', async () => { const { result, waitForNextUpdate } = renderHook(() => useAsyncError(true)) await waitForNextUpdate() expect(() => { expect(result.current).not.toBe(undefined) }).toThrow(Error('expected')) }) test('should capture async error', async () => { const { result, waitForNextUpdate } = renderHook(() => useAsyncError(true)) await waitForNextUpdate() expect(result.error).toEqual(Error('expected')) }) test('should not capture async error', async () => { const { result, waitForNextUpdate } = renderHook(() => useAsyncError(false)) await waitForNextUpdate() expect(result.current).not.toBe(undefined) expect(result.error).toBe(undefined) }) test('should reset async error', async () => { const { result, waitForNextUpdate, rerender } = renderHook( ({ shouldThrow }) => useAsyncError(shouldThrow), { initialProps: { shouldThrow: true } } ) await waitForNextUpdate() expect(result.error).not.toBe(undefined) rerender({ shouldThrow: false }) await waitForNextUpdate() expect(result.current).not.toBe(undefined) expect(result.error).toBe(undefined) }) }) describe('effect', () => { function useEffectError(shouldThrow: boolean) { useEffect(() => { throwError(shouldThrow) }, [shouldThrow]) return true } test('this one - should raise effect error', () => { const { result } = renderHook(() => useEffectError(true)) expect(() => { expect(result.current).not.toBe(undefined) }).toThrow(Error('expected')) }) test('this one - should capture effect error', () => { const { result } = renderHook(() => useEffectError(true)) expect(result.error).toEqual(Error('expected')) }) test('should not capture effect error', () => { const { result } = renderHook(() => useEffectError(false)) expect(result.current).not.toBe(undefined) expect(result.error).toBe(undefined) }) test('should reset effect error', () => { const { result, rerender } = renderHook(({ shouldThrow }) => useEffectError(shouldThrow), { initialProps: { shouldThrow: true } }) expect(result.error).not.toBe(undefined) rerender({ shouldThrow: false }) expect(result.current).not.toBe(undefined) expect(result.error).toBe(undefined) }) }) }) })
